Hey Priva,

Quick heads-up before Friday's DR drill for the Inkmill markdown pipeline: we'll restore the renderer config from the cold backup, so you'll need the escrow credentials handy. Grab a coffee first — the restore takes a while. For the sealed vault copy, the recovery passphrase is below.

recovery phrase for kahop-kahap: istys-novdor-joreth-silir-eliys

## Who to ping: slow autocomplete index

If the Birchline autocomplete index is lagging (suggestions taking >400ms, or stale entries showing up), it's almost always the nightly rebuild falling behind. Don't restart the indexer yourself — that makes the backlog worse. The owning team is Typeahead Guild; Priya runs point this quarter and usually replies fast during the eng sync window. For anything index-related, drop a note to the guild inbox below.

billing contact of bawep-fawif = fenath_zorael@nelvrocorp.corp

Artifact signing — Shelfwise catalog cache invalidation. Context for weekly sync: invalidation workers now ship as signed bundles. Cache busts fan out via the Relister topic; stale SKU pages purge within 30s. Unsigned bundles are rejected at intake, full stop. No manual purges in prod — use the signed worker, or the audit trail breaks. CI signs on tag; local emergency builds must be signed by hand with the key below.

release key, taduf-yajef: bky13_uGiieNoy5KKUY